Richard Hammel Jackson (born February 15, 1936), is an American musicologist and music librarian.
While a student, he worked for the Maxwell Music Library at Newcomb College, Tulane University from 1959 to 1962.
[1] From 1965 to 1991 Jackson served as the head of the Americana Collection in the music division of the New York Public Library.
He was the author of the anthology Popular Songs of 19th-Century America (1976), and co-edited The Little Book of Louis Moreau Gottschalk (1976).
His other published works included multiple journal articles and two bibliographies of American music (1973, 1977).
